What Is Winstrol (Stanozolol)?

Winstrol is an anabolic-androgenic steroid (AAS) whose active ingredient is Stanozolol. It is a derivative of dihydrotestosterone (DHT). This means it's a modified version of testosterone that has been converted to DHT. Due to its structure:

  • Anabolic Effect: Approximately 3 times that of testosterone

  • Androgenic Effect: Approximately 0.3 times that of testosterone (very low)

Winstrol was developed in the 1950s and has been used medically to treat angioedema, anemia, and certain muscle-wasting diseases. In the bodybuilding community, it's a staple for cutting cycles.

Key Characteristics of Winstrol:

  • No water retention (dry muscle gains)

  • Supports fat loss

  • Provides muscle hardness and definition

  • Increases strength

  • Lowers cortisol levels (prevents muscle breakdown)


Winstrol Forms: Tablet vs Injection

Winstrol comes in two forms:

1. Winstrol Tablets (Oral)

Characteristics:

  • Easy to use

  • Liver toxicity (due to 17-alpha alkylation)

  • Half-life: 8-9 hours

  • Taken 2-3 times per day (split doses)

2. Winstrol Depot (Injectable)

Characteristics:

  • Intramuscular injection

  • Less liver toxicity

  • Half-life: 24-48 hours

  • Injected 2-3 times per week

What Are the Side Effects of Winstrol?

Since Winstrol is a DHT derivative, it has fewer androgenic side effects than testosterone. But it has its own side effects.

1. Liver Toxicity

Winstrol is hepatotoxic due to its 17-alpha alkylation. Liver enzymes (ALT, AST) become elevated. Long-term or high-dose use can lead to liver damage.

Symptoms: Jaundice, dark urine, abdominal pain, fatigue.

Prevention: Keep cycles to 4-6 weeks. Use liver support supplements (NAC, TUDCA, Milk Thistle).

2. Joint Pain

Winstrol reduces water retention in joints, which can lead to joint pain, especially during heavy training.

Prevention: Use joint supplements (Glucosamine, Chondroitin, Omega-3).

3. Cholesterol Issues

  • HDL cholesterol drops (good cholesterol)

  • LDL cholesterol rises (bad cholesterol)

Prevention: Omega-3, healthy diet, cardio.

4. Androgenic Side Effects

  • Acne (back, shoulders, chest)

  • Hair loss (if genetically predisposed)

  • Oily skin

5. Testosterone Suppression

Winstrol suppresses natural testosterone production. This is why it should be used with a testosterone base.

6. Hair Loss

Since Winstrol is a DHT derivative, it can accelerate hair loss if you're genetically predisposed.
